What is face foundation? It’s a makeup formula that helps smooth and even out skin tone and texture. Foundation also helps create an even base for other makeup, like blush and bronzer. Depending on the level of pigment and opacity, foundation may also camouflage blemishes and dark spots.
Foundation comes in multiple forms, including liquid, cream and powder – with sheer to opaque formulas and all types of finishes, such as satin, radiant and matte. How to apply foundation depends on the type of formula. No matter the type, Pros advise first using a primer– like Fix+ spray – which helps coverage go on more smoothly and keeps makeup looking fresh for up to 12 hours.
When applying liquid foundation, pick from your favorite foundation brushes or use a sponge for precise application by stippling the product onto the skin, while others prefer using fingers to apply and blend. For a powder foundation, apply with a small contour brush for a lighter finish or with a sponge for fuller coverage.

Deciding between liquid or powder foundation depends on the kind of coverage and finish you want.
Liquid foundation can provide a seamless coverage, ranging from sheer to opaque, in finishes from matte to radiant. Studio Radiance Face And Body Radiant Sheer Foundation is the ultimate foundation for skin-but-better, sheer, ultra-light, glowy finish, while Studio Fix Fluid SPF 15 foundation creates a buildable medium-to-full natural matte coverage with SPF 15 protection.
Powder foundation, like Studio Fix Powder Plus Foundation, helps to control shine with a one-step powder and foundation formula that’s non-caking, non-streaking and non-settling.
When deciding between liquid or powder foundation, it helps to know the difference between the two. Liquid foundation comes in formulas ranging from sheer to opaque, while powder foundation delivers a light-to-medium level of matte coverage that layers well.
